    good info, but novice kayakers should not attempt to go too far out at the bridge tunnel, especially the 1st island. the currents out there are sometimes like white water rapids and pair that with any wind over 6 to 8 mph and you can have extrwmely dangerous conditions. us local kayakers recommend at least a full season of fishing the inlets and other spots before attempting the CBBT. if you do go, take a buddy and wear your pfd always

    Nice broad topic, know exactly where you are coming from. Anglers should know you can catch coolers full of “small” spadefish on the sandbridge pier, but ya got to know how. Also recommend inexperienced angler not try to paddle out to 1st island in a kayak, the weather can turn and one should know how to handle the rough water. The current in lynnhaven inlet at the bridge can flip a kayak very easy, it is so strong. Keep up the good fishing vids!

    For on the boat, cobia and stripper, head to 'trestle C' at outgoing tide when the water is 50degree and lattimer shoals right on the 30ft drop off line and drop cut bunker with a chum bag. :)

    VERY GENERAL INFORMATION, LITTLE CREEK JETTY. Has the least crowded fishing and parking, no details youdo your homework. Rudee, the truth is only 12 to 15 parking spots for kayaks, it you park in trailer spots you may get a ticket. Got several slams this week at little creek this week. The lynnhaven inlet has great fishing if you know where to go, the problem is there are 10,000 people that live on the inlet and keep a boat in there back yard. They will run 70mph outside nowake zones, so kayaks beware. Have a great tournament!

      Great parking at the north end of the bridge at the boat ramp. From the ramp side of the parking area you can walk under the bridge and get to the beach on the Chesapeake bay. Also get to the bridge piers and fish off of them. Great fishing off the bridge piers.
